My Buying Guides on Cup Holder For Suitcase

Why I Look for a Cup Holder for My Suitcase

When I travel, I like keeping my hands as free as possible. A cup holder for my suitcase helps me carry my coffee, water bottle, or tea without juggling everything at once. For me, it adds convenience, especially in airports, train stations, and hotel lobbies.

What I Check Before Buying

Before I choose one, I look at a few important things. I make sure it fits my suitcase handle properly, holds my drink securely, and is easy to attach and remove. I also prefer a design that does not get in my way while I’m rolling my luggage.

Material and Build Quality

I pay close attention to the material because I want something durable. A strong fabric, reinforced stitching, or sturdy plastic usually works better for me. If it feels flimsy, I worry it won’t last through regular travel.

Compatibility With My Suitcase

Not every cup holder works with every suitcase. I always check whether it fits my luggage handle width and shape. If I use different suitcases, I try to find one that is adjustable so I can use it on more than one bag.

Stability and Spill Protection

One of my biggest concerns is spills. I prefer cup holders with a deep pocket, elastic grip, or anti-slip design. If I’m carrying a hot drink, I want it to stay steady even when I move quickly or turn corners.

Ease of Installation

I like products that I can set up in seconds. A cup holder that clips on or slides onto the handle easily saves me time. I avoid anything that feels complicated because I usually want something simple while traveling.

Portability and Storage

Since I travel with limited space, I look for a cup holder that folds flat or takes up very little room. I want it to be easy to pack when I’m not using it. A lightweight design is always a bonus for me.

Extra Features I Find Useful

Sometimes I look for extra pockets or compartments. These can be helpful for storing my phone, boarding pass, or small travel items. If the cup holder offers more than one function, I usually find it more valuable.

My Final Buying Tip

For me, the best cup holder for a suitcase is one that is secure, easy to use, and made from durable material. I always choose comfort and practicality over fancy design. If it makes my travel smoother and keeps my drink safe, it is worth buying.
